Ancaster Station, while modest, is adequately equipped to cater to the essential needs of passengers. It should be noted that there is no ticket office or ticket machines available at the station. Therefore, it’s advisable for travelers to purchase their tickets online or through other means ahead of time. Smartcard users will be pleased to find validators at the station.
In terms of facilities for those needing assistance, there are customer help points located within the station. Step-free access is partial with Platform 1 fully accessible, though Platform 2 involves navigating a barrow crossing with uneven surfaces. It’s a Category B station, indicating that access is possible with some difficulty. The station lacks toilet facilities, waiting rooms, and seating areas, but help point services can be approached for any assistance.

Although petite, Habrough train station is all about practicality and straightforward functionality. Travelers should note that there is no ticket office or ticket machines onsite, so it's wise to book tickets online in advance. Thankfully, there's an induction loop available for those with hearing impairments, enhancing accessibility. However, if you're thinking of grabbing a cup of coffee or need some quick cash, you might want to make other arrangements as the station lacks refreshment facilities and an ATM.
For those needing assistance, while there's no staff help available, there are help points dotted around the station. Keep in mind that the station operates without waiting rooms or seating areas, so prepare for a potentially outdoor experience. Yet, you can take solace in the fact that step-free access is available, allowing smooth navigation across the station's platforms via a level crossing.
